Hi all. I just installed the 64-bit PM 27.3 in Xubuntu 16.04 (x64). I also have Foxit Reader installed.

There seems to be no pdf plug-in available in PM, not even pdfjs. Seems the Linux version of Foxit does not install a plugin with the program. Is there a solution here that does not involve Wine or Adobe Reader? I prefer to view pdf links in the browser.

Off-topic for the current thread but I'll repeat it here anyhow: Have you tried going in to about:config and setting the preferences for general.useragent.override.fbcdn.net and general.useragent.override.facebook.com to "Mozilla/5.0 (Windows NT 6.1; WOW64; rv:3.0) Goanna/20160101 PaleMoon/27.0.3"? That's been reported to work by a handful of forum users (myself included). Of course, there's no guarantee that it will work for you just because it works for me, but it seems like it's worth a try.
